#187048 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#187048 is composed of 9.4% red, 43.9%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 35.7%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 152.7 degrees, a saturation of 64.7% and a lightness of 26.7%. #187048 color hex could be obtained by blending #30e090 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#187048 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#187048 has RGB values of R:24, G:112,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0, Y:0.36,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 1601608.

Shades and Tints of #187048
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030f0a is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#187048
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#424644 is the less saturated color, while #03854a is the most saturated one.
